Subtitle You can prioritize the language for Subtitle. English, Français, 中文 , Español, Deutsch, Italiano, Nederlandse, Portuguese, Danish, Svenska, Finnish, Norwegian, Polski Korean, Japanese, More, Off (The default settings in [Language] differ depending on your model.) Playback Disc Auto Playback You can set Disc Auto Playback to on/off. When set to on, a disc will play back automatically after loading. On*, Off Angle Mark You can set to display the Angle Mark ( ) when Blu-ray Disc/DVD with multiple angles is played back. On*, Off PIP Mark You can set to display the PIP Mark ( ) when Blu-ray Disc with picture in picture (p. 30) is played back. On*, Off Secondary Audio Mark You can set to display the Secondary Audio Mark ( ) when Blu-ray Disc with secondary audio is played back. On*, Off Last Memory You can set whether this Player remembers the last playback position of a disc (Blu-ray or DVD video) when it is set to standby mode or the disc tray is opened. On*, Off Note - Some discs are not compatible with this function. DivX(R) VOD DRM You can display registration code for DivX(R) video. DivX Subtitle You can select whether to display a subtitle for DivX(R) video. On, Off* SETUP menu DVD-Audio Mode You can select the playback mode for DVD-Audio discs. DVD-AUDIO* Enables playback of DVD-Audio contents as well as DVD-Video contents. DVD-VIDEO Disables playback of DVD-Audio contents so that only DVD-Video contents can be played back. Notes - This setting is only available when no disc is loaded. - Some DVD-Audio titles contain DVD-Video contents which can be accessible only when this Player is in the DVD-Video mode. 4 Settings Security Change Password You can set the password for changing the Parental Control Level and Country Code. Refer to "Parental Control" (p. 35) and "Country Code" (p. 35). Notes - The default password is 0000. - If you forget the password, refer to "Troubleshooting" (p. 43) and set all the Security settings to their default settings. Parental Control In some Blu-ray Discs/DVDs, a control level for disc viewing is set depending on the age of the viewer. You can set the Parental Control shown on the screen depending on the disc content. The password (see "Change Password" on p. 35) needs to be entered before the Parental Control Levels is set. After you set the Parental Control, when you play back a disc with level higher than current Parental Control Level, or you want to change the Parental Control Level, a dialog box will pop up to ask you to enter the password. Off*, 1-8 Country Code You can set the Country Code you live in. The password (see "Change Password" on p. 35) needs to be entered before the Country Code is set. This setting may be used for rating of Parental Control and disc playback. 35 En
